About The Position

In partnership with the estimating team and in collaboration with various departments, the Estimator position is responsible for gathering and evaluating proposals, shop drawings, specifications (excel, Tekla, etc.), and related documents to prepare estimates. The Estimator computes costs by analyzing labor, materials, equipment, subcontracted work as well as timeline requirements. As the Estimator, the ideal candidate must be able to read architectural, structural, precast shop drawings, specifications, navigate software, be detailed, and focused on the task at hand while managing priorities and deadlines. In general, this is a position where guidelines, structure, and established procedures must be followed closely. The position is located at the Mississauga Office and supports operations in both Mississauga and Woodstock.

Responsibilities

  • Review bid documents (specifications, drawings, addendums, bid alternates, delivery dates if noted and bid closing date)
  • Prepare bid submission documents (quotation letter, various bid forms, pricing for bid alternates, schedules)
  • Efficiently coordinate sending/receiving of estimating documents to sub-contractors and vendors
  • Accurately prepare material take-offs and estimates in a timely manner, meeting all bid deadlines
  • Utilize software to manage data and facilitate effective retrieval of information when required
  • Review and assess proposed estimates, and submission documents with sales and management
  • Assist in achieving departmental goals within targeted budgets by meeting deadlines for project completion
  • Effectively communicate with other departments and the plant, and focuses on solutions that optimize production and efficiency
  • Represent the department and company in a professional, positive manner when liaising with internal and external customers
